doom-mongering

From Wiktionary, the free dictionary
Jump to navigation Jump to search

English[edit]

Noun[edit]

doom-mongering (usually uncountable, plural doom-mongerings)

  1. The spreading of doom or pessimism.
    • 2023 October 13, Rory Carroll, “‘The hope we had is gone’: how 20 months of stasis has paralysed Northern Ireland”, in The Guardian[1], →ISSN:
      Some shrug all this off as doom-mongering. Great Britain and Ireland have similar problems, so it is unfair to cast Northern Ireland as dysfunctional, said Ian Marshall, a farmer and former Ulster Unionist party politician who also served in the Irish Senate.
